What is my School Code?
This is the number your school is assigned to help with organization and cataloging of all 4x5 work during take-down and return of the work. School Codes will be assigned in the order with which your school registered for the the Exhibition. As listed in the INSTRUCTIONS, the school code should be added to the top of the "Inventory Sheet", within the "Entry Number" for each piece on that inventory, as well as on the back of each work at the top of the "Information Label" as part of the "Entry Number". School Codes are assigned below based on when schools were registered. The school code is designed to help organize and catalog work hanging as well as return to home schools. Please remember that the School Code number needs to be paired with the individual piece number as it is ordered on the inventory sheet for each school in order to have each piece's individual Entry Number. The "Entry Number" is the SCHOOL CODE number followed by the number of the piece in the set of works submitted by the school 1 through 30. Any TEACHER piece should start with the number 31, even if there are less than 30 pieces in your submission box.
